DESCRIPTION:In this study conducted in Singapore\, we aimed to enhance the 
 urban soundscape by creating a soundscape intervention device. With the co
 mplex nature of the urban soundscape\, it was crucial for the device to ha
 ve the ability to sense the surrounding sound\, select the most appropriat
 e natural sound masker to mask negative noise (such as traffic noise)\, an
 d adjust dynamically to changes in the acoustic environment.To achieve thi
 s\, we utilized the power of cloud computing and the Internet of Things (I
 oT) to provide real-time listening and playback of the augmented sound via
  an array of ambisonics loudspeakers. The device features an innovative AI
 -based model to choose the optimal sound masker and determine its gain lev
 el\, taking the burden offhuman supervision.We also created the Affective 
 Responses to Urban Soundscapes (ARAUS) dataset to serve as a benchmark for
  evaluating models that predict and analyze soundscape perception. The wor
 king prototype of the system was first tested in a gazebo located in a uni
 versity garden near a busy road\, and several more units are being install
 ed in residential areas to study the human response to the improved sounds
 cape. By combining technology and nature\, we hope to create a more pleasa
 nt and harmonious urban soundscape for all.\n\nSpeaker(s): Dr. Gan Woon Se
